  • Marble slabs are natural stone primarily composed of calcium carbonate. Their crystalline structure, formed through geological processes, offers a long lifespan due to their physical stability. In theory, if a marble slab is not subject to external damage, chemical attack, or prolonged friction, its lifespan can reach decades or even longer.

  • Made of calcite crystals and small impurities, marble stone countertops possess a naturally occurring microporous structure, one of their most notable characteristics. These pores, typically ranging in size from nanometers to micrometers, are imperceptible to the naked eye but can absorb liquids and oils.

  • Marble is primarily composed of calcite, which has a hardness of around 3 on the Mohs scale. This means that sharp metal knives, iron cutlery, and heavy cookware can easily scratch the countertop surface during everyday use. Especially in the kitchen, activities like cutting vegetables and fruit, and moving pots and pans are a major cause of scratches on marble countertops.

  • If cracks in a sintered stone slab are limited to the surface or shallow, caulking, resin, or specialized repair materials can restore the surface smoothness and aesthetics. Deep cracks that penetrate the slab require structural reinforcement techniques; otherwise, surface treatment alone cannot guarantee long-term durability.
